Mae West once said that “Too much of a good thing can be wonderful.”
It’s a saying not usually associated with weight loss — in fact, a common weight-loss misconception is that you have to deprive yourself by eating less to shed those pounds.
With nearly 40 years of clinically-proven results, HMR is debunking that philosophy. We have found that members who ate more than the prescribed minimum of three HMR Shakes, two HMR Entrees, and five servings of fruits and vegetables in a given day actually lost more weight. That’s because HMR foods, plus fruits and vegetables are low in calories, so you can eat what you need to stay satisfied throughout the day and still remain on track with your weight-loss goals without ever having to feel deprived. HMR calls this concept “More Is BetterTM.”
